From the viewpoint of communication, myths are

From the viewpoint of communication, myths are (A) Unnatural (B) Static (C) Dynamic (D) Non-controversial Correct Ans: (C) Explanation: From the viewpoint of communication, myths are dynamic. They constantly evolve as cultures and societies change. Myths are not static or fixed; they adapt to reflect the values, concerns, and beliefs of different times and places.
